**Step 7 — Catalogue import key verification (Quillmark Library Systems)**

Before unsealing the signing key used for the Harrowfield branch catalogue import, confirm that both ceremony witnesses from the support rotation are present and that the import batch from the Pellworth archive has been checksummed. Do not proceed if the MARC record counts differ from the manifest. Once the hardware token is inserted and the witness log is signed, the operator reads out the recovery passphrase, recorded below for the support team's sealed copy.

vault phrase of yaguf-hahaf = druath-holix

Subject: Holiday opening hours

Hi all,

Quick heads-up from the front desk at Brellan House: over the holiday period we're open 9 to 3, and reception is unstaffed on the two bank holidays. The main doors lock automatically after 3pm, so don't get caught out! If you need to get back in after hours, use the door code below.

turnstile pass: bdg-YEOZLM-79341408

**Runbook: Account recovery during the Hermetia migration**

We are moving the Quillstack build to Hermetia, the hermetic build system. During migration, the legacy build account stays active for rollback only. If that account locks — usually after the nightly credential rotation collides with a stale cache — do not create a new account; it breaks artifact provenance. Instead, open the Hermetia recovery console, select the legacy principal, and authenticate with the recovery passphrase below:

unlock words, yawip-kahog: caseth-ulamir-wenius-zorvan-gorix-istath-fraox-julmir-gilion-oliir